    My son signed up with them and wishes he never would of heard of them. He was awe struck with the new truck. He didn't even consider the 7 year lease problem. $1200 a week payment for the truck and trailer. With a $20K balloon payment at the end of the 7 years. They gave him a couple papers with the list of their brokers and he finds his own loads or gets really cheap loads from their dispatchers. Right now he hasn't had a pay check in over 3 weeks. It's a new company with Celadon and I think they use this company as a write off. Personal advice...run the other way screamin' like a little girl!

    ThunderstruckJS, the lease terms are 5 years (60 months).
    The new truck payments are $660 week and the trailer payments are $160
    2016 International ProStar $57,500 Residual
    2016 Freightliner Cascadia $60,000 Residual
    2016 Kenworth T680 $60,000 Residual
    2016 Kenworth W900 $65,000 Residual
    2016 Peterbilt 579 $65,000 Residual
    2016 International LoneStar $65,000 Residual
    Not sure where you got $1200 a week, 7 years and $20K.
    Yes you have to find your own loads. If he can't do that he might want to go back to being a company driver.
    Him not having a check in over 3 weeks isn't anybody's fault but his own. He can choose his own freight and negotiate price. No reason at all for him not having a check.

    2016's leased through Quality are 7 years. 2015 and older are all 5 years. ALL trucks are $1 buyout.
